Créer et héberger son site web de A à Z !

Statut
N'est pas ouverte pour d'autres réponses.

Maxence²

Guizou
VIP
Inscription
23 Janvier 2013
Messages
4 844
Réactions
3 149
Points
24 581
RGCoins
79
14428.png

CREER ET HEBERGER SON SITE WEB DE A à Z !
Depuis à présent quelques années, le monde d'internet prend de plus en plus de place dans la vie réelle. Et de ce fait, il y a un tas de nouvelles personnes qui veulent se lancer de l'aventure, celle de créer son propre site web. Alors ce tutoriel est fait pour ces personnes là. Dans ce tutoriel, vous allez apprendre:

  • à héberger votre site web
  • à uploader un CMS (n'importe le quel)
  • configurer une base de données
  • savoir bien utiliser filezilla
  • acquérir quelques connaissances dans ce domaine si vaste
Ceci est LE plus gros tutoriel que je n'aurai jamais réalisé, entièrement écrit par moi, pour vous. J'espère qu'il vous plaira. Sur ce, nous sommes partis.

1409325253-3603.jpg

TYPE D'UN SITE WEB : QUEL CMS ?
Nous avons plusieurs raisons du pourquoi créer un site web. Vous êtes professionels, vous souhaitez créer un site web pour votre entreprise ? Vous êtes blogger, vous souhaitez avoir votre prore blog 100% personnalisable ? Vous êtes graphiste, vous souhaitez afficher votre portfolio ? Il y a 100 et une raison de créer un site web.

Mais ce que je veux dire, c'est que, sur le web, il y a ce qu'on appelle des CMS gratuits (d'autres payants).
Des CMS sont des sites pré crées qui vous permettre de créer votre propre site web sans toucher un bout de code. Les plus populaires sont bien sur Wordpress, joomla.

Mais, comme pour l'autre, vous avez des milliers de CMS mis à disposition sur le web, alors le quel choisir ? En vérité, chaque CMS correspond à un type de site/plusieurs types.

Par exemple, vous n'allez pas prendre le même CMS pour faire un site de graphisme qu'un site professionel.
Ou encore , prendre le même CMS qu'un site e-commerce qu'un site professionel.

Alors avant de créer votre site web, vous devrez pré-sélectionner votre type de site web.

39563.png

QUELQUES CMS
Pour pas vous encombrer, je vais vous montrer quelques CMS.

  • Pour faire un site web professionel: joomla, wordpres...
  • Pour faire un site web forum*: phpbb3, mybb, xenforo
  • Pour faire un blog: wordpress
Wordpress est très connu et très utilisé !

*: un forum est aussi un CMS à 90% des cas. Realitygaming vient d'un CMS nommé "xenforo" (le meilleur, mais aussi le plus cher)

Si jamais vous avez d'autres "types" de sites web, n'hésitez pas à me demander.


31726.png

HEBERGER MON SITE - CHOISIR MON SITE WEB
Une fois que vous avez choisi ce que vous souhaitez comme CMS, vous devrez héberger votre site web.
Héberger, c'est à dire, louer un serveur pour que vos données (bases de données, CMS..) , dans un serveur distant.

Pour héberger son site web, nous allons pas l'héberger chez nous, mais chez des hébergeurs. Il en existe beaucoup : OVH, Pusleheberg.... Le plus gros étant OVH. Mais le prix va avec.

Car oui, pour héberger son site, il faudra y mettre son prix. Néanmoins, il existe des hébergeurs gratuits mais généralement de mauvaise qualité. Pour un début c'est bon.

Votre offre d'hébergement dépend de votre budget. Pour un bon hébergement sans problème comptez minimum 10/15€ / mois. Plus tard, si votre site prend de l'empleur, montez de budget. Pour finir sur du dédier, disponible à bien 500€ / mois sur OVH. :)

Chaque offre d'hébergement contient des bases de données, un panel , des utilisateurs cpanel, etc... pour un contrôle total de votre site web.

Un hébergement ne signifie pas 'L'URL' du site web. C'est justement ce qu'on appelle un NOM DE DOMAINE (site.com). Un nom de domaine est PAYANT, par exemple, chez pulseheberg, le .fr est à 9€/an !
  • pour hébergement gratuit de qualité moyenne
7577.png

L'UPLOAD DU CMS AVEC FILEZILLA
Après avoir eu votre hébergement, il faudra upload votre CMS. Pour ceci, nous allons utiliser le célèbre logiciel FileZilla ! Le logiciel filezilla est un logiciel entièrement gratuit qui permet d'uploader (d'envoyer) et de downloader (recevoir, télécharger) n'importe quelle donnée d'un serveur.


Une fois avoir téléchargé FileZilla, il faudra récupérer 3 informations importantes:

  • L'hôte FTP
  • L'utilisateur FTP
  • Le mot de passe FTP
Chaque information se trouve dans le site de votre hébergeur.
Pour ceci, vous devrez lancer FileZilla, et notez chaque information dans chaque champs.

En haut de filezilla, vous avez cette barre:
c67d6267b2665a03ab2176b266128040.png


C'est ici qu'il faudra noter les informations.

f5f3a2338d233b1cb20fb3c261105c25.png


Une fois connecté, vous aurez surement quelque chose de ce genre:

63696e53c2feb103114daac9180f13eb.png

Vous avez remarqué que j'ai noté LOCAL et VOTRE SERVEUR. Ce qui signifie que à gauche, c'est votre ordinateur, à droite, le serveur !

Vous aurez compris, en mettant votre CMS à gauche, il se mettra sur votre site web ! Il sera uploadé (ça peut parfois mettre du temps).

4426.png

LA BASE DE DONNEES
Une base de données, très importe et obligatoire dans presque tous les CMS. Une base de données... contient des données. Précisément...

Une base de données contient des tables (illimitées), qui elles contienent des tableaux (ou appellé 'Structures') qui contient ces données.

60aea6a4999164fc8d04ecdb6588f3d4.png
Une table d'une base de données peut contenir n'importe quoi:

  • Des membres (pseudo, mot de passe, email, ip...)
  • Des news
  • Etc !
Ainsi, les CMS créent des tables automatiquement pour stocker leurs données (les membres mais aussi des "données configuration").

Pour que le CMS se connecte à une base de données, il faut 4 informations importantes:

  • Hôte de la base de données (cela peut être mysql.hebergeur.com , sql.heberg.fr...)
  • Nom de la base de données
  • Utilisateur (pseudo)
  • Mot de passe
Sans ces quatres informations, le CMS ne se connectera pas. Et par conséquent, ne s'installera pas.


______________________________________
C'est la fin :)
je refuse aucune reproduction
Toutes les images (sauf celles "logos" venant de flaticon) viennent de moi, et 100% du texte aussi.


Si vous avez un problème ou besoin de plus d'informations, contactez moi
A+
 
Très bon tutoriel, très bien rédigé de A à Y (d)
Je pense que tu devrait mettre les logos en plus petits et avec des couleurs pour faire un meilleurs rendu visuel, sinon bravo et continu comme ça, très bon partage encore une fois ;)
 
Même si je sais faire cela peut que aide bravo pour ton topic tu mérite le like que je t'es mît ;)
 
Pas mal le tuto !
GG la rédaction :)
 
Trop compliqué :( Je voudrai créer des sites en PHP mais j'arrive pas :(
 
Statut
N'est pas ouverte pour d'autres réponses.
Retour
Haut